Well, the bees got me again.
How did it happen you ask?
Was it when I was working the hives tonight pulling frames full of honey and my smoker wasn’t working? When literally hundreds of bees were flying all over me? Nope not then.
How about when I was spinning the frames, extracting the honey, again with bees flying all around me. Did it happen then? Nope not then.

So when do you ask? When I was doing dishes! 🤦‍♀️ I reached for my green scrubby pad, didn’t even see the bee, but it sure saw me. Nailed me right in the crease of my finger. I ran outside, grabbed a couple leaves of plantain, gave them a quick chew and slapped it on the spot.
Old remedies are not forgotten here.

Tried to wrestle the twins tonight to get a good picture, but neither one were interested in participating.
They are 2 weeks old today so I weighed them. Both babies have gained… 8 pounds each! That’s almost .6lbs per day! I’ve been worried they aren’t getting enough milk, but so far clearly not the case. The buck is over 18lbs and his sister is 16.4.
This little buck absolutely hates to be picked up and throws a fit. He should be called Twister because of how he wiggles when I do.

Delicious farm breakfast today.

Eggs from the heritage breed Dominique hen fried in lard I rendered myself.
Bacon from the heritage breed American Guinea Hog.
Sour dough biscuits from my own starter and topped with Elderberry Apple jelly from my own orchard.

Self sufficiency tastes delicious. Eat foods your Grandparents knew!
